Your Role:

Project Engineers are typically apprentice or Professional Engineers tasked to manage all aspects of a project(s) from conception to completion. The daily responsibilities include technical expertise, client interaction, team coordination, overall communication, and reporting of scope, schedule, and budget expectations internally to the project team.

Job Responsibilities:
  • Prepare detailed project scope documents, design basis, project execution plan for projects.
  • Integrates all disciplines (engineering, design, procurement, document control, project controls, construction, and QA/QC) to ensure the project is aligned technically and commercially.
  • Ensure technical requirements defined in the project scope documents, design basis and execution plan are properly incorporated in the engineering deliverables.
  • Collaborates with Project Controls on project administration (scheduling, estimating, cost management, staffing, schedule management, etc.) so that project resources are optimized, and project metrics are met.
  • Works with document control to maintain accurate and current project documentation.
  • Participates in technical reviews to ensure detailed engineering meets engineering standards. Lead and participate in periodic project status meetings with the client.
  • Lead and participate in typical design development meetings including, but not limited to constructability reviews, 3D model reviews, process hazard analysis sessions, and engineering alignment sessions.
  • Coordinate the preparation, review, and approval of engineering design reports.
  • Act as responsible engineer within the field of professional registration for projects you lead.
  • Oversee the review of equipment technical bid submissions.
  • Report to the Project Manager on budget and schedule for engineering tasks.
  • Reinforce quality and safety standards. Perform quality assurance function for work products before they are submitted to Client.
  • Provide liaison services between engineering and construction. Attend bid meetings or bid walks for the major construction contracts on the assigned projects. Provide bid conferences review and scope compliance analysis of the contractor proposals. Coordinate engineering assessment of field requests on construction packages.
